No, there is no direct bus from Worcester station to Falkirk station. However, there are services departing from Worcester Bus Station and arriving at Grahamston Station via Bromsgrove Bus Station, Newhall Street and Buchanan Bus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h 20m.
No, there is no direct train from Worcester to Falkirk. However, there are services departing from Worcester Foregate Street and arriving at Falkirk Grahamston via Smethwick Galton Bridge, Wolverhampton and Haymarket.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 49m.
The distance between Worcester and Falkirk is 344 miles. The road distance is 318.6 miles.
